In a move reflecting institutional confidence in the sustained growth of the software and tech infrastructure sectors, Xponance LLC has strengthened its positions in major technology players. The firm raised its stake in IBM by 7% through the acquisition of 9,913 additional shares, bringing its total holding value to $44.6 million, and increased its investment in Cadence Design Systems (CDNS) by 3,562 shares to reach a total value of $23.8 million. Conversely, CDNS recorded a minor insider sale by Director Ita Brennan, who sold 180 shares on June 10, 2026, consistent with an ongoing pattern of insider exits at the firm.
